speed up the site using .htaccess

allwotlk

Chevereto Member
hi all guys, I flipped through the Internet about caching and compression , I tried a lot of ways and came to such a code that helped me speed up the site in its performance, I hope all beginners will also help and if you have something to add or fix, write me my mistakes . [CODE title=".htaccess"]# Enable GZIP
<ifmodule mod_deflate.c>
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E text/text
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E text/html
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E text/plain
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E text/xml
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E text/css
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E image/gif
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E image/jpeg
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E image/jpg
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E image/png
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E image/gif
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E image/flv
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E image/ico
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E image/swf
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E application/rss+xml
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E application/xhtml+xml
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E application/xml
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E application/x-javascript
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E application/javascript
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E application/json
BrowserMatch ^Mozilla/4 gzip-only-text/html
BrowserMatch ^Mozilla/4.0[678] no-gzip
BrowserMatch bMSIE !no-gzip !gzip-only-text/html
<ifmodule mod_gzip.c>
mod_gzip_on Yes
mod_gzip_item_include file \.js$
mod_gzip_item_include file \.css$
</ifmodule>
</ifmodule>

# Cache-Control
<ifModule mod_headers.c>
# 30 дней
<filesMatch "\.(ico|pdf|flv|jpg|jpeg|png|gif|swf)$">
Header set Cache-Control "max-age=2592000, public"
</filesMatch>
# 30 дней
<filesMatch "\.(css|js)$">
Header set Cache-Control "max-age=2592000, public"
</filesMatch>
# 2 дня
<filesMatch "\.(xml|txt)$">
Header set Cache-Control "max-age=172800, public, must-revalidate"
</filesMatch>
</ifmodule>[/CODE]
